Everyone keeps repeating the great talking point that it's "Not an Applause Meter", yet it's my knowledge that exactly what it IS was left as yet undefined by the rules congress. THAT is the scary part. I do admire and support the desire to make the judges results mirror what the crowd thinks they saw - I agree that is the key to fans returning again and again. However, it seems, at least for now, there's a HUGE gray area that has yet to be agreed upon as to how it is going to work. The key to this being effective will be for there to be clear guidelines and judges that are WELL TRAINED in what those guidelines are. Can DCA assure that will happen? Has that been happening in the past?

i have the sheets in front of me... other than a final decision on the "name" for the bottom box... looks pretty complete to me... if you wish to make allegations that "what it IS was left as yet undefined by the rules congress"... don't post anonymously and say who you are quoting. Otherwise, you simply come across as someone who is trying to cause trouble by distorting the truth for some unknown reason. Except for some technical cleanup that is always required by the caption chiefs, the product presented by the task force, approved by the caucuses and then approved by the voting directors is complete. There is no "HUGE gray area that has yet to be agreed upon".

I do agree with you that it is up to DCA to insure that the judges use the sheets in the way intended - and that means education of judges.
